Gemma Collins shows off epic weight loss in leopard print as she returns to ITV jungle

Gemma Collins dolled up for the launch of I'm A Celeb All Stars as she attended in a leopard print co-ord, fans could also clearly see the results of her recent 3.5 stone weight loss

Gemma rocked up in leopard print(Image: Getty Images)

Gemma Collins turned heads as she arrived at the launch of I'm a Celebrity... Get Me Out of Here! All Stars looking ultra glam. The former jungle campmate showed off her recent weight loss while posing confidently for photographers.


The TV star rocked a bold leopard print co-ord, pairing the eye-catching outfit with statement sunglasses, wavy hair and glowing make-up. Gemma has reportedly lost 3.5 stone (approx. 49 lbs) and dropped from a size 26 to a size 20, attributing the drop to using Mounjaro injections and lifestyle changes.


The reality star beamed as she prepared for her return to the jungle, clearly excited about revisiting the hit show. Fans quickly praised her glamorous look, as she captioned the post: "R.E.D.E.M.P.T.I.O.N. 2.0 @imacelebrity."

I'm A Celebrity....Get Me Out Of Here! All Stars is returning for a second series in South Africa and Daily Star has the full confirmed lineup for this year. The ITV gameshow will welcome back past legends and former contestants for another chance at the Jungle Crown, with Ant and Dec reprising their roles as hosts.

The show has reportedly been pre-recorded, meaning viewers at home won't have the opportunity to vote for their favourites or decide who participates in challenges. Instead, the celebrities will determine amongst themselves who should face the gut-wrenching trials.


Ant commented: "The campmates really brought their A-game to the first series, so we can't wait to be back for more trials, challenges and surprises amongst the beautiful South African landscape."

The new series will kick off soon(Image: PA)

Meanwhile, Dec added: "Having a live final is an exciting addition to the new series with the viewers choosing their IAC Legend and we've heard some of the new trials are truly epic, even by I'm A Celeb... standards!"


The 2026 lineup in its entirety includes soap stars Adam Thomas and Beverley Callard, Pussycat Doll Ashley Roberts, Olympian Sir Mo Farah, Gogglebox favourite Scarlett Moffatt and boxer David Haye.

They will also be joined by comedian Seann Walsh, singer Sinitta, footballer Jimmy Bullard, TOWIE star Gemma Collins, football manager Harry Redknapp and Red Dwarf actor Craig Charles.

Eight of them will reportedly enter as the original lineup whilst another four will join the camp as late arrivals.


The inaugural All Stars series was broadcast in 2023, with jungle legend Myleene Klass crowned Queen of the Jungle.
